Star India launches Bengali entertainment channel
Staff Reporter
KOLKATA: Star India Private Limited launched its first regional entertainment channel in Bengali, Star Jolsha, here on Thursday.
The channel says it will provide an array of programmes – fiction, non-fiction, mythology, movies and reality shows.
Star India chief executive officer Uday Shankar said, “With Star Jolsha we plan to create a revolution in Bengali entertainment.”
J.C.Giri, regional channel head, Star India, said, “The Bengali regional genre has shown a substantial growth in the past two years in comparison with other regional entertainment markets and with this new channel we will try to bring a new level of diversity to the world of entertainment.”
Many celebrities, both from the Mumbai and Bengal film industries attended the glitzy launch.
